WebMar 22, 2024 · Here are some of these special tax benefits: Combat pay exclusion: If someone serves in a combat zone, part or all of their pay is tax-free. This also applies to people working in an area outside a combat zone when the Department of Defense certifies that area is in direct support of military operations in a combat zone. For example, many government jobs are located in … WebDec 28, 2016 · Your official duty station, not where you live, determines your locality pay. If you get a job in a new area, your locality pay will change to your new duty station’s rate. However, if you go on temporary assignment, you will receive your current pay.

WebSalary. The Senior Executive Service (SES) is a performance-based pay system. The SES pay range has a minimum rate of basic pay equal to 120 percent of the rate for GS-15, step 1, and a maximum rate of basic pay equal to the rate for Level III of the Executive Schedule.
